Dead Improv Society is a comedy performance organization dedicated to improvement and excellence in Comedy. This includes creating spaces for both more socially-focused new members to learn and grow, and more experienced players to hone their skills in a more committed and professional capacity. The Society emphasizes comedy education and literacy through failure, community and genuine curiosity. We consist of two interdependent groups, a Main Stage and a Second Stage, committed to performing comedy with a special emphasis on live performance and longform improv. Players practice 1-2 times a week, in addition to hosting Shows and events. DIS strives to be a supportive, tight-knit group of skilled improvisors, working hard to develop community, trust, and mastery.
